UAMS Earns CHIME Digital Health Most Wired Recognition

Oct. 27, 2021 | LITTLE ROCK — The University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ences (UAMS) recently earned 2021 Digital Health Most Wired recognition from the College of Healthcare Information Management Executives (CHIME). UAMS was recognized as a certified level 8 acute hospital.

UAMS Participating in National Breast Cancer Screening Trial

Oct. 21, 2021 | The UAMS Winthrop P. Rockefeller Cancer Institute is participating in the National Cancer Institute’s TMIST (Tomosynthesis Mammographic Imaging Screening Trial).
